Born in Aix en Provence into an old Provençal family rooted at the foot of the Sainte Victoire, the mountain dear to Paul Cezanne was the horizon of my childhood. Following my mother’s appointment as a teacher in French Polynesia, I lived my adolescence in Tahiti where I passed my scientific baccalaureate exam at the Lycée Paul Gauguin ; so, very early, I discovered that part of the world which is so far from Europe.

Back to Paris for 6 years for my higher education, I then spent two years in New York to complete my studies. Then, for personal reasons, I spent seven years in Saint Barths where I created my company in 2010, sharing my working time between this island and New York.

The beauty of New York was like an experience of catharsis for me: it is my beloved city where I always return.

In 2015, I settled in Switzerland and spent five years in the Canton of Vaud, overlooking Lake Geneva. Today, back to my roots, I share my time between the Aix countryside, New York and very various professional destinations.

Bilingual in French and English and having learned Russian since I started secondary school, I have been writing for American, Swiss and occasionally French newspapers and magazines for over 10 years.

My communication agency, My Lola PR (after my daughter’s name, Lola) is specialized in the luxury market. It operates in the US, St. Barths, and Europe and assists clients in brand development, communication and PR, content creation, and marketing.
